Financial expertise without the full-time expense
Mid-size companies often need senior financial guidance but lack the resources or volume of work to justify a full-time CFO salary. Virtual CFOs fill this gap by providing access to seasoned financial professionals who bring broad experience with various industries and growth stages. This arrangement allows companies to tap into CFO-level expertise on a scalable basis—whether part-time, project-based, or retainer models—without incurring the overhead costs of a permanent executive.
Key benefits of hiring a virtual CFO include:
- Customized financial reporting and analysis
- Budgeting and forecasting aligned with growth objectives
- Improved financial controls and compliance
- Objective, strategic advice tailored to company goals
This flexibility is especially valuable for mid-size firms in transition phases, helping them to stabilize and prepare for the next expansion steps efficiently.
Enhancing cash flow management and operational efficiency
One of the biggest challenges for growing mid-size companies is managing cash flow effectively. Virtual CFOs play a pivotal role in forecasting cash flows, identifying potential bottlenecks, and advising on working capital optimization. With precise cash flow management, companies can avoid liquidity crises, negotiate better payment terms, and prioritize investments strategically.
Operational efficiency is another facet where virtual CFOs add value. By reviewing and refining accounting processes, expense management, and vendor contracts, they help reduce unnecessary costs and improve margins. This foundation supports more aggressive growth strategies by ensuring a healthy financial backbone.
Driving strategic growth initiatives
Scaling a mid-size company requires strategic planning beyond day-to-day financial management. Virtual CFOs contribute by aligning financial strategy with broader business goals such as market expansion, product development, or mergers and acquisitions. They help evaluate potential risks and returns, conduct scenario analyses, and devise funding strategies. Their insight enables leadership teams to make confident decisions grounded in financial reality.
For example, a virtual CFO might:
- Assess profitability of new market entry
- Prepare financial models for investment rounds
- Structure acquisitions or partnerships effectively
This proactive involvement elevates the company’s ability to scale sustainably and avoid pitfalls common in rapid growth phases.
Facilitating access to capital and investor relations
Growth often depends on accessing external capital, but navigating investor expectations and financing options can be complex without experienced guidance. Virtual CFOs bridge this gap by preparing financial documentation, presenting clear business cases to lenders or investors, and maintaining transparent communication channels. They ensure that mid-size companies are investor-ready with robust financial controls and accurate projections.
Below is a table showing typical virtual CFO contributions across different financial stages in a mid-size company:
| Growth stage | Virtual CFO role | Key benefits |
|---|---|---|
| Early scaling | Financial planning, cash flow forecasting | Cost control, liquidity management |
| Expansion | Strategic growth evaluation, budgeting | Informed decision-making, risk mitigation |
| Funding rounds | Investor presentations, due diligence support | Access to capital, improved investor confidence |
| Mergers & acquisitions | Financial modeling, integration planning | Smoother transactions, value maximization |
